At The Leukemia & Lymphoma Society (LLS), we're passionate about our mission: to cure leukemia, lymphoma, Hodgkin's disease and myeloma, and improve the quality of life of patients and their families.We fulfill this mission every day by providing information, resources and support to those affected by blood cancers.
LLS Patient & Community Outreach volunteers help in so many ways: supporting patients, family members, healthcare professionals, our community; and always setting the standard for compassion and kindness.
We are actively seeking an Information Management Volunteer to help us serve our patients by utilizing our Salesforce database to enter patient information and by mailing information packets out to new patients each month. This is an excellent opportunity to enhance database management experience within Salesforce. By entering accurate and consistent data, LLS is able to apply for grants and foundation assistance to better support blood cancer patients.

Description
The Leukemia & Lymphoma Society (LLS) is the world's largest voluntary health agency dedicated to blood cancer. The LLS mission: Cure leukemia, lymphoma, Hodgkin's disease and myeloma, and improve the quality of life of patients and their families. LLS funds lifesaving blood cancer research around the world and provides free information and support services.
